Xiaomi has officially expanded its wearable portfolio in the global markets with the Watch S4, which was launched in China earlier this year. The compact smartwatch combines premium build quality with comprehensive health and fitness tracking features.
Xiaomi Watch S4 offers a 1,500 nits display on a durable stainless-steel build
The Watch S4 from Xiaomi features a 41mm stainless steel frame and weighs around 32 grams without the strap, making it one of Xiaomi's sleekest smartwatches. It sports a 1.32-inch AMOLED display with a resolution of 466 x 466 pixels. The refresh rate is limited to 60 Hz and the brightness goes all the way up to 1,500 nits, ensuring good outdoor visibility.

Under the hood, the smartwatch offers all the necessary sensors and some, from heart rate monitoring and blood oxygen sensors to a barometer and a temperature sensor. The brand new Xiaomi smartwatch runs on the new HyperOS 3 update right out of the box and is compatible with both Android and iOS devices.
As for connectivity options, the smartwatch uses Bluetooth 5.4 with calling, a built-in microphone, a speaker and NFC support.

The Xiaomi Watch S4 takes fitness and wellness seriously, offering over 150 sports modes and advanced sleep monitoring with a 21-day optimisation plan. There's also a menstrual cycle tracker for women. It's also durable, thanks to a 5 ATM water resistance rating, which is equivalent to a depth of 50 metres.

According to Xiaomi, the Watch S4's 320mAh battery can last up to eight days on light usage on a single full charge. Meanwhile, it can last up to four days on typical usage and three days with heavy usage. Charging is handled by a two-pin magnetic dock, as usual.
The Watch S4 is priced at 159.99 Euros (approximately Rs 16,500), while the Milanese strap variant costs 219.99 Euros (approximately Rs 23,000). It can be purchased in the Sunset Gold, White, Black and Mint Green colour options.
